Reviewed : 18 May 2026

Tired and overpriced

We paid £338 to stay here (£165 B&B and £8 parking). The bar, restaurant and courtyard are modern and inviting but as soon as you climb the stairs to the bedrooms, the cracks begin to appear (literally!). Our room was dark with only a small window and minimum lighting. The bathroom ceiling had mildew and the paint was peeling off. The sink had age lines and the internal doors were knocked and worm.

Reviewed : 29 Apr 2026

Never ever have a meal here!

We ordered prawn and smoked salmon cocktail, which at £18:95 seemed a little expensive. What it comprised of was a small piece of smoked salmon and about 8 baby shrimps. ( Prawns they were not and even calling them shrimps would be a stretch.) All on a bed of lettuce. The chips that came with the main course were half cooked, tasteless and difficult to swallow. The linguine had almost the equivalent of two sliced chilli peppers hidden it which completely took away the delicate flavour of the crab
